Abstract
An at least second-order active filter circuit includes an operational amplifier (Op) whose frequency response, in conjunction with an RC network (R , R , C , C ), serves to set a predetermined low-pass characteristic. The frequency response of the operational amplifier (Op) forms an integral part of this low-pass characteristic.
